在调用外部方法时遇到问题

时间:2019-06-06 21:28:25

标签: java methods

我正在尝试从其他类中调用方法,但出现“找不到符号”错误

我一直在尝试各种不同的声明变量,但是我的理解很差。我从(草坪)调用的类可以编译并正确运行。 setLawnWidth方法存在,并且可以在Lawn类中使用。

public class sqrFootCalculator
{
    private double pricePerSquareFoot;
    private Lawn lawn;

    /**
     * Constructor for objects of class sqrFootCalculator
     */
    public sqrFootCalculator(Lawn lawn)
    {

        setLawnWidth(lawn);

    }

我的第一堂课Lawn确实有一个名为setLawnWidth的方法,该方法可以正确设置变量grassWidth。我只是不清楚如何从外部类调用它。我正在通过自己的方法设置每个变量,这就是为什么目前没有为pricePerSquareFoot编写任何内容的原因。

1 个答案:

答案 0 :(得分:0)

不仅要使用setLawnWidth,还要使用lawn.setLawnWidth(...)。您可以将其用于同一类中的方法